Factors that are Likely to Influence your Siding Choice

The cost of siding installation can vary depending on the type of siding you choose, as well as the size and style of your home. There are a number of factors to consider when deciding on siding, including durability, maintenance, and aesthetic appeal.

Some of the most popular types of siding include vinyl, cedar wood, Lp smartside, Hardie aluminum, and hardie fiber cement. Each has its own benefits and potential drawback, so it’s important to weigh the pros and cons before choosing the right one for your home.

Vinyl siding is one of the most popular choices for homeowners because it’s durable and easy to maintain.

Fiber cement siding is a durable option

Aluminum siding is another popular choice because it’s low maintenance and offers a variety of colors and styles.

Wood siding is a classic choice that can add natural beauty and value to your home. However, it requires more maintenance than vinyl or aluminum siding.

The cost of siding installation will also vary depending on the size and style of your home. If you have a large home with complex architecture, you can expect to pay more for siding than someone with a smaller, simpler home.

  • Climate & Weather: Consider the climate in which you live. In regions with harsh weather conditions, siding can help to protect your home from damage. If you live in an area with milder weather, siding may not be as necessary unless for its aesthetics relics.
  • Type of siding: Your structural need and curb appeal will determine the type of siding to choose for the exterior wall of your home – wood, vinyl, fiber cement, cedar, or composite siding?
  • Neighborhood: Consider the preference of your neighborhood when choosing your siding project. If you live in an area where most of the homes have a certain type of siding or color, it might be wise to choose the same type for your own home. With your home in an uniformed neighborhood, you earn a leeway to appeal to your aesthetics from the variety of siding styles and colors available.
  • color: Siding comes in a wide range of colors, and you’ll want to choose a color that complements the rest of your home’s exterior. You’ll need to decide on the color that appeals to you. want.
  • horizontal or vertical: choosing between horizontal and vertical siding is another choice to make in your home siding project. Horizontal siding is more popular in traditional homes, and is considered classical; while vertical siding is unique in its curb appeal. Both style have their benefits and potential drawbacks.   • installation cost: Ascertaining the material and labor cost of your chosen siding style, will mean a step forward in having your siding project completed to your appeal.
  • Maintenance cost: You’ll also need to decide if you want siding that’s low maintenance or if you’re willing to put in the work to keep it looking its best. Routine cleaning and repairs are two important factors of that determine the durability of your home siding. While the maintenance of vinyl siding is easy, others may be tedious and demanding.
